linux_dsm_epyc7002/drivers/net/ethernet/hisilicon/hns
Daode Huang 6fe27464d8 net: hns: bug fix about TSO on|off when there is traffic
When enable/disable tso, the driver tries to access the hardware register,
but this operation will cause the port unavalible when there is traffic.
This patch tries to enable TSO when initialize, then control tso through
TSE bit in transmit descriptor.

Signed-off-by: Daode Huang <huangdaode@hisilicon.com>
Signed-off-by: Yisen Zhuang <Yisen.Zhuang@huawei.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
2016-06-21 04:51:56 -04:00
..
hnae.c net: hns: delete redundancy ring enable operations 2016-06-21 04:51:55 -04:00
hnae.h net: hns: delete redundancy ring enable operations 2016-06-21 04:51:55 -04:00
hns_ae_adapt.c net: hns: delete redundancy ring enable operations 2016-06-21 04:51:55 -04:00
hns_dsaf_gmac.c net: hns: add dsaf misc operation method 2016-06-04 21:32:41 -04:00
hns_dsaf_gmac.h net: add Hisilicon Network Subsystem DSAF support 2015-09-20 21:42:58 -07:00
hns_dsaf_mac.c net: hns: register phy device in each mac initial sequence 2016-06-04 21:32:41 -04:00
hns_dsaf_mac.h net: hns: add dsaf misc operation method 2016-06-04 21:32:41 -04:00
hns_dsaf_main.c net: hns: fix sbm default parameters config error 2016-06-21 04:51:56 -04:00
hns_dsaf_main.h net: hns: add spin lock for tcam table operation 2016-06-21 04:51:55 -04:00
hns_dsaf_misc.c net: hns: bug fix about led control logic when link down 2016-06-21 04:51:55 -04:00
hns_dsaf_misc.h net: hns: add dsaf misc operation method 2016-06-04 21:32:41 -04:00
hns_dsaf_ppe.c net: hns: add dsaf misc operation method 2016-06-04 21:32:41 -04:00
hns_dsaf_ppe.h net: hns: separate debug dsaf device from service dsaf device 2016-04-26 01:09:17 -04:00
hns_dsaf_rcb.c net: hns: change the default coalesce usecs 2016-06-21 04:51:56 -04:00
hns_dsaf_rcb.h net: hns: change the default coalesce usecs 2016-06-21 04:51:56 -04:00
hns_dsaf_reg.h net: hns: fix sbm default parameters config error 2016-06-21 04:51:56 -04:00
hns_dsaf_xgmac.c net: hns: add dsaf misc operation method 2016-06-04 21:32:41 -04:00
hns_dsaf_xgmac.h net: add Hisilicon Network Subsystem DSAF support 2015-09-20 21:42:58 -07:00
hns_enet.c net: hns: bug fix about TSO on|off when there is traffic 2016-06-21 04:51:56 -04:00
hns_enet.h net: hns: enet specify a reference to dsaf by fwnode_handle 2016-06-04 21:32:40 -04:00
hns_ethtool.c net: hns: add get_coalesce_range api for hns 2016-06-21 04:51:55 -04:00
Makefile net: add Hisilicon Network Subsystem basic ethernet support 2015-09-20 21:42:58 -07:00